Activity-based Costing
This accounting methodology allocates indirect costs to specific products or services based on their usage of activities, enhancing accuracy in costing.
Departmental Overhead Rates
The allocation of indirect costs to specific departments based on a predetermined rate, for more accurate cost distribution.
Allocating Overhead Costs
The process of distributing indirect costs to specific cost objects, such as products or departments, to accurately reflect the costs of production.
Product-level Activity
Activities and costs associated with a specific product rather than the business as a whole.
